As adjectives, hunchbacked and crookback are synonyms defined as:
  • hunchbacked and crookback: characteristic of or suffering from kyphosis, an abnormality of the vertebral column
Other synonyms of hunchbacked include crookbacked, gibbous, humpbacked, humped, kyphotic.
